Lets compare vitamin content per 100 grams of Toasted Sunflower Seeds vs Snacks, popcorn, microwave, low fat:
- 100 grams of Toasted Sunflower Seeds have 2.6 times more Vitamin B2, 2 times more Vitamin B3, 4.7 times more Vitamin B6 and 14 times more Vitamin B9 than Snacks, popcorn, microwave, low fat.
- Both Toasted Sunflower Seeds and Snacks, popcorn, microwave, low fat provide similar amounts of Vitamin B1 per 100 grams.
- Both Toasted Sunflower Seed Kernels no Salt as well as Snacks, popcorn, microwave, low fat have insufficient amounts of Vitamin A, Vitamin B12, Vitamin C and Vitamin D in 100 grams.
Comparing minerals per 100 grams for Toasted Sunflower Seeds vs Snacks, popcorn, microwave, low fat:
- 100 grams of Toasted Sunflower Seeds have 5.2 times more Calcium, 3.4 times more Copper, 3 times more Iron, 4.4 times more Phosphorus, 2 times more Potassium and 1.4 times more Zinc than Snacks, popcorn, microwave, low fat.
- While 100 g of Snacks, popcorn, microwave, low fat contain 209.7 times more Sodium than Toasted Sunflower Seed Kernels no Salt.
- Both Toasted Sunflower Seeds and Snacks, popcorn, microwave, low fat contain similar levels of Magnesium per 100 grams.
- 100 grams of Snacks, popcorn, microwave, low fat lack sufficient amounts of Calcium
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 100 grams:
- 100 grams of Toasted Sunflower Seeds have 1.5 times more Energy, 6 times more Fat, 4.2 times more Saturated Fat, 11.3 times more Omega 6 and 1.4 times more Protein than Snacks, popcorn, microwave, low fat.
- While 100 g of Snacks, popcorn, microwave, low fat contain 3.1 times more Omega 3 and 3.5 times more Carbohydrate than Toasted Sunflower Seed Kernels no Salt.
- Both Toasted Sunflower Seeds and Snacks, popcorn, microwave, low fat offer comparable quantities of Fiber per 100 grams.
